Output fd533466487f61d6dc1f7d34da5be2d35ffefd5a416fac7788a27fc3484e9b9e:44

value
605794
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ccc109f52d4b6e9e8231f54dedb77e3bdc4fc4f OP_EQUAL
address
3EXUz5bMJdbn3DZRWEMbFfpZYZWXHBBQh3
transaction
fd533466487f61d6dc1f7d34da5be2d35ffefd5a416fac7788a27fc3484e9b9e
confirmations
188746
spent
true